-Auto3DEM is a semi-automated image reconstruction system that provides all the tools to process raw micrographs acquired at an electron microscope and generate a three-dimensional reconstruction. The most intensive computational procedure like orientation search and reconstruction can be executed either in serial or in parallel on a computer cluster. A graphical interface, RobEM, is also provided both for image processing and visualization purposes.

-To reference this program, please cite: 
- 
-Yan X., R. S. Sinkovits, and T. S. Baker (2007) AUTO3DEM - an automated and high throughput program for image reconstruction of icosahedral particles. J. Struct. Bio. 157:73-82. ([[http://​cryoem.ucsd.edu/​publication-pdfs/​2007-Yan-etal-JSB.pdf|pdf]]) 
- 
-If you generate an initial model using the Random Model Computation method, please also cite: 
- 
-Yan X., K. A. Dryden, J. Tang, and T. S. Baker (2007) Ab initio random model method facilitates 3D reconstruction of icosahedral particles. J. Struct. Bio. 157:​211-225. ([[http://​cryoem.ucsd.edu/​publication-pdfs/​2007b-Yan-etal-JSB.pdf|pdf]])
